ORDER TO SHOW CAUSE

Appeals from an order and a decision of the Supreme Court, Nassau County, both dated January 17, 2020.

On the Court's own motion, it is

ORDERED that the parties are directed to show cause before this Court why an order should or should not be made and entered dismissing the appeals on the ground that the appellants have not served a subpoena upon the clerk of the court of original instance and filed proof of such service in accordance with this Court's rules (see 22 NYCRR 1250.9[a][2][i]), by each uploading a digital copy of an affirmation or an affidavit on that issue, via NYSCEF, on or before October 7, 2024; and it is further,

ORDERED that the Clerk of the Court, or his designee, shall serve a copy of this order to show cause upon the parties to the appeals by uploading a copy of this order to show cause to the NYSCEF system.
